      Means the remainder, 4%10 has a result of 0 and 4 in the remainder. Similar 47%10 is 47/10 which is 4 and a remainder of 7. The reason of rounding 4.71 to 4 is because what its called the Floor Function(those weird brackets without the top thing) this function rounds any float number to the closest lower integer. Regards

      The RNG is real, the game rules is where the 90% return comes in to play. It's all statistics. They can calculate how much the rules of the game will return to the player after millions of plays. For example, let's say if you pay me $1 and I'll let you flip a coin three times. If it comes up heads all three times, I'll pay you $10. The math says to get heads three times in a row happens about 12.5% of the time. If I want to make more money, I can just change the rules of the game -- now you have to get heads four times in a row. That only happens about 6.25% of the time. The coin flip is still random, but the conditions for winning are now dramatically more in my favor. Hope that helps!
